MITTA MITTA ( lower section)

Mitta Mitta River ( lower) : Dartmouth Regulating Dam to Rest Area

NE Victoria. Dartmouth, Dam Release

Class: III

 

Description:  grade 2-3 River Run from the Dam wall down. There is access to the road about 2 km below the Sharkstooth if you only want a short run.  This section starts with fast moving water and leads into the weir rapid at the gauging station. There is a good playhole here, but looks initimdating. The weir is followed by a wave train and more moving water until the Sharks tooth rapid. This is a grade 3 of about 250m length and the character of the rapid changes slightly depending on the water level. AT higher levels you ca run right or left. The bottom as a couple of holes, and then a bit of moving water until the take out. Best to be run at 2300cfs or above https://riverdata.mdba.gov.au/colemans

 

Putting In: From Wodonga, head east along the Murray Valley Highway following the signs to Mitta Mitta. About 3 km before the township of Mitta Mitta is a turnoff on the left; signposted 'Dartmouth'. Follow till a large rest area is reached on the right, about 5 km before Dartmouth its self. Drive in and follow the canoeist's access track from the regulating dam car park after ignoring the dangerous weir sign, head to the bottom of the track.

Taking Out: A small roadside area around 10km from Dartmouth Dam

 

 

 

Mitta Mitta River (Lower): Roadside stop to Mitta Mitta Caravan Park

NE Victoria. 10km from Mitta Mitta

Class: I - II & III

 

Description :

After the put in there are quite a few grade 2, 2+ rapids with nice waves and wave trains. These rapids continue until you reach the Witches Garden ( alternate take out) and then the river changes to mainly moving water, with overhanding willow, and trees blocking the way.  This section down to the caravan park is mainly farmland but a nice relaxing day paddle. The section takes around 2 hours if you don’t stop to play at the earlier rapids.

 

Putting In: Roadside Stop or Callaghans Creek

Taking Out: Caravan Park Mitta Mitta
